How to learn a language in an unconventional way

Another technique that might help in learning a language that might seem similar to mind mapping is drawing vocabulary words. What I mean by this is take a word you are trying to learn in your foreign and make the letters a picture. You do not have to be an artist I am not. So it I am trying to learn the Polish word for ‘writer’ which is ‘Pisarz’, you could draw the ‘P’ like a person with the top being a head and the ‘I’ being a writer’s pen. ‘S’ could be a scrolly signature ‘S’ etc. You can use some of all of the letters. But the act of writing and drawing will really help you remember words in a foreign language. How to learn a language
